I have noticed that most people with these filters only use them occasionally. Is there a reason for not using them constantly? Are there other benefits to the filter other than water polishing?

They're not designed to run constantly- they filter the water column to such a fine degree that they will clog if left running too long.

They will remove any and all particulate matter, and that can help in lots of applications besides just making the water look good. Algae problems can be helped by a diatom filter especially if you do a good glass cleaning before you run it- removing the floaty bits keeps them from landing anywhere and proliferating further. It is also invaluable in catching certain life stages of various parasites.
